Charge transfer in low-energy collisions of He/sup 2 +/ and Li/sup 3 +/ with various neutral atoms

Charge-transfer cross sections for He/sup 2 +/ and Li/sup 3 +/ colliding with H, He, Li, Be, B, C, Ne, Na, Mg, Ar, K, Ca, and Cs have been calculated using the Landau-Zener model over the velocity range 10/sup 7/--10/sup 8/ cm/sec. In these collisions, electron capture occurs predominantly into excited states of the product ion, He/sup 2 +/ or Li/sup 2 +/. Laser-gain calculations have also been made for consideration of a possible short-wavelength laser.
